Ask JM directlyUsually, yes. If your phone provider supports call forwarding, we can send busy, unanswered, or after-hours calls to the receptionist. We check your setup first, so you know what will work before you commit.
Yes. With a compatible calendar integration, it checks available times and books meetings or appointments during the call. You choose the hours, appointment types, and gaps between bookings. We can connect Google Calendar or Microsoft Outlook, or review your existing booking system.
Absolutely. Start with overflow calls, lunch breaks, or after-hours enquiries. Your team stays in charge and can spend more time with the people at the counter or front desk.
Yes. It introduces itself as your business’s AI assistant. We work with you on the greeting and answers, and agree when a call should go to a person.
You get a written quote based on your call volume, phone setup, calendars, and support needs. It separates one-time setup, monthly service, included usage, and any extra-minute or transfer charges. There’s no fee to request a quote, and no paid work starts without your approval.
We start with administrative calls, such as opening hours, routine appointment enquiries, and callback requests. We review your practice software, privacy requirements, and handoff rules before setup. Clinical advice and emergencies stay with qualified staff and emergency services.
It can answer from the business information you approve. Live stock levels, order status, and specialist booking systems need a compatible integration. We check what your tools support and include any extra work in your quote.
Yes. When someone asks for a person, or a request needs your team, it can call an approved staff number or extension. If nobody answers, the fallback is to offer a callback and take a message. This needs a compatible phone setup, a staff destination that does not forward straight back to the AI, and testing before launch. After-hours transfers follow your on-call rules.
We configure it to ask rather than guess, and to call your team when a person is needed. Bookings should only be confirmed after the calendar accepts them. We test these boundaries with you before launch.
